HONOURABLE Dr. JUSTICE B.SIVA SANKARA RAO WRIT PETITION No.21626 OF 2017 ORDER:

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ner and also the learned Govt. Pleader for Panchayat Raj representing the respondents 1 to 4 and Sri G.Narendra Reddy, the learned Standing counsel for Panchayat on oral instructions offering to file vakalath for 5th respondent and the learned Govt. Pleader also for 6th respondent and perused the prayer in the writ petition, supporting affidavit and other material on record including the impugned show cause notice dated 21.04.2017 issued by the 5th respondentPanchayat to the petitioner to demolish the house of the petitioner situate in S.Nos.685/ 1 to 5 and 686/ 5 by showing there is a civil dispute pending in O.S.No.25/ 01 with status quo order in I.A.No.1176 of 2003 from the complaint received by the plaintiff of that suit.

It is the contention of the petitioner that the house is constructed in 2006 and all through for the past 11 years there is no dispute raised by the Panchayat much less interfered with the construction but all of a sudden at the instance of the plaintiff by name Ravella Jhansi Laxmi Bai in O.S.No.25 of 2001, the impugned notice was issued. In fact, a perusal of the claim of the petitioner shows that she purchased from the 3rd defendant of the said suit and the suit filed was for specific performance of the contract for sale and there was an interim application for injunction where an order of status quo for the schedule property which is part of the

property covered by the sale deed in favour of the petitioner was passed.

Having regard to the above, while disposing of the Writ Petition restraining the respondents from demolition of the existing building of the petitioner for two months, the petitioner is given liberty to file implead petition to come on record as codefendant to the suit O.S.No.25 of 2001 to contest case claiming her right through defendants of the suit therein. As a sequel, miscellaneous petitions if any pending in this Writ Petition shall stand closed.
